FatalField 10.041Subject

UAD1145Provide the 'Condition Status' for the room.

Where this rule lives in the report

Unit Interior
Condition Status
Quality and Condition

Report Section and Report Subsection as the GSEs define them — the black tab and grey bar you already read on the URAR.

Severity
Fatal — this blocks your UCDP submission and must be fixed before delivery.
Triggered when
(ImprovementType = "Dwelling") or (ImprovementType = "Outbuilding" and OutbuildingRealPropertyIndicator = "true" and AccessoryDwellingUnitIndicator = "true") and (RoomType = "FullBathroom" or "HalfBathroom" or "Kitchen"), and RoomConditionStatusType is not provided in a given instance of ROOM_DETAIL
Data Point Name
RoomConditionStatusType
Unique ID
0700.0033
Report Field ID
10.041
What this field means
A value from a MISMO prescribed list that represents the condition of the room.

How to fix UAD1145

UAD1145 is a Fatal UAD 3.6 edit, so clear it before the appraisal report goes to UCDP.

  1. 01Open the Unit Interior › Quality and Condition › Condition Status area of the URAR and find Condition Status.
  2. 02Check the condition that triggers UAD1145: (ImprovementType = "Dwelling") or (ImprovementType = "Outbuilding" and OutbuildingRealPropertyIndicator = "true" and AccessoryDwellingUnitIndicator = "true") and (RoomType = "FullBathroom" or "HalfBathroom" or "Kitchen"), and RoomConditionStatusType is not provided in a given instance of ROOM_DETAIL.
  3. 03Correct the missing, invalid, duplicate, or inconsistent value before submitting to UCDP.
  4. 04Use the official Single-family (SF1) sample value on this page as a reference pattern, then re-run validation.
